⛏️ Project Background: High‑Abrasivity Challenge in North America
In Q3 2024, a major North American mining company faced severe drilling efficiency bottlenecks at a hard rock mine in Nevada, USA. The formation consisted mainly of granite, basalt, and highly abrasive dolomite with rock hardness coefficient F ≤ 11. Conventional 3‑wing and 4‑wing PDC bits suffered from cutter chipping and rapid blade wear after only 300 meters, causing frequent tripping, project delays, and skyrocketing cost per meter.

🚀 Field Performance: Stable, Long‑Lasting, Zero Failures
The bit was deployed directly into blasthole drilling operations with high‑pressure clean water circulation. Below is the actual customer‑reported data:
| Metric | Customer’s Previous Bit (4‑wing) | Our 5‑wing PDC Bit |
|---|---|---|
| Total Footage per Bit | 320 m | 687 m |
| Average ROP (m/hr) | 4.2 m/hr | 5.8 m/hr |
| Cutter Chipping / Blade Fracture | 2 events (2 bit changes) | 0 events |
| Hole Deviation | 0.8°/100m | 0.3°/100m |

🧠 Technology Decoded: Why the 5‑Wing Excels in F≤11 Formations
Radial run‑off controlled within 0.2mm. Verticality improved by 60% in hard rocks like granite and basalt, drastically reducing hole deviation and drill string fatigue.
Custom‑thickened diamond table — +15% thickness. Impact toughness increased by 30%, cutter life in dolomite/limestone extended by more than 2x.
Large flow area nozzles — cuttings return rate increased by 40%. Eliminates bit balling and thermal micro‑cracking in high‑RPM hard rock drilling.
Diameters from 152mm to 311mm, all REG/NC/Z‑50 threads. Cutter layout adjustable for specific basalt/granite hardness.
